## Archiving cold storage buckets (Glacierbird tier)

Run this during the monthly maintenance window after confirming no restore jobs are pending. The archiver walks each bucket flagged `cold`, verifies checksums, writes a manifest, then moves objects to the Glacierbird tier. Expect roughly two hours per terabyte. If a manifest fails verification, halt and escalate — do not force the move. The release manager must record the manifest hash in the change log before sign-off. The archiver reads its parameters from the values below.

config for yageg-fajof:
ralix:
  pin: 5480
  metrics_host: metrics.ralix.zemvarlabs.internal
  tenant: lamion
  seal: seal_14030623

## Local Setup

Welcome, on-call friend. FareForge is our rules engine for shipping fees — it evaluates zone, weight, and promo rules against each quote request. To run it locally: clone the repo, run `make deps`, then `make seed` to load the sample rulesets. If quotes come back empty, the seed step probably failed silently (known quirk, re-run it). The service expects a local database, reachable via the connection string below.

primary connection of kagef-yagug = redis://druath_svc:vN@db-e0f5.ordinsys.internal:5432/olidor

**Q: Why are notifications delayed during peak hours?**

The Murmuret fan-out service applies backpressure when downstream delivery queues exceed their high-water mark. Messages are held, not dropped, and drain automatically once queues recover. Do not advise customers to re-trigger notifications, as this worsens the backlog. Current queue depth and drain estimates are visible on this dashboard:

runbook for tagug-hafog: https://jira.lumiclabs.internal/projects/pages/pages/9773c0d8

**Handover: idempotency keys for payment retries**

I've moved key generation into the Tollgate gateway so retries reuse the original key instead of minting a new one per attempt. Reviewer should check the key TTL logic and the collision handling in the ledger writer. The design rationale, including the rejected alternatives, is written up on the internal design page:

wiki page, kahog-hahig: https://vault.zemvargrid.internal/display/deploy/repo/settings/merge_requests/job/settings/6f3b933774dbc5320a4daa18